On Seeing and Being Seen. Some Remarks on the Dimensions of Historical Experience

Maciej Bugajewski

Abstrakt


In this article, I analyze the place of historical cognition within the framework of the relationship between the space of experience and the horizon of expectations. I try to understand what a non-objectifying strategy of knowing the past could consist of. It means giving subjectivity to the voices of the past and the status of spectrality. The past, thus recognized, becomes an active factor in the mutual critique of the past and the present.
